The magic? Simplicity meets depth. Setting up pranks takes under a minute – intuitive drag-and-drop interfaces prevent frustration. But I wish animal voices had customizable pitches; my bass-voiced friend saw through a squeaky mouse call instantly. Occasional ad interruptions during mini-games break immersion too. Still, weekly updates show developer commitment – last month’s alien-parrot hybrid expansion proves they value chaotic creativity.
